Sept It The Ameri can Equal Wage union u new labor union was incorporated at Jefferson City yesterday Legislation will bo its chief weapon The new union will contend for equal and exact justice to all wage earners without respect to age sex or occupation for tho emanci pation of all children from industrial servitude and for tlio protection of women wage earners in their equal rights with men Hiehard D Kuth reus of this city is the founder and president of tho movement Ooeiiiiit lleiuitie New York Nkw Yoiik Sept 11 The now White Star steamship Oceanic from Queens town tho largest vessel II Fifteen hundred members of the Amalgamated Journeymen House Painters associa tion wont on a striko today in conse quence of the failure of tho master painters to sign tho agrcomeut pre sented them by the association The union demands an eight hour work day at I5 cents an hour time and a half for extra work and double time for Sunday riflli Cut In lnelcliifr llni Union Omaha Sept 14 Tho Missouri
